The Missing Million
"For the prince of blackmailers, crime is never black and white..."
Originally released in 1942. The Missing Million is a drama/mystery film. directed by Philip Brandon. At just 84 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Linden Travers, Patricia Hilliard, and John Stuart
Synopsis
Rex Walton, millionaire man-about-town, mysteriously disappears on the eve of his wedding after an attempt at blackmail by infamous criminal The Panda. His plucky sister Joan aids the police in their investigations, but Rex’s disappearance sets in motion a chain of violent and incomprehensible events when blackmail turns to murder...
